ANCIENT GREECE. LESBOS, MYTILENE.
Electrum Hekte, circa 454-427 BC.
Obv: wreathed and bearded head of Dionysos right. Rev: two confronted calf's heads; palmette above, all within incuse square.
Very Fine.
From the Euclidean Collection; ex Roma Numismatics Ltd, E-Sale 74 (20/08/2020), lot 548.
Reference: Bodenstedt-50; SNG Copenhagen-306 var. (no palmette); SNG von Aulock-.
Die Axis: 9h.
Diameter: 10 mm.
Weight: 2.49 g.
